Kiyoseenoki Ganka
Kiyoseenoki Ganka is an ophthalmology clinic in Kiyose, a quieter residential city in the northwestern edge of Tokyo. It sits under the umbrella of Shishinkai Medical Corporation, which suggests a degree of institutional organization rather than a solo practitioner setup. They handle the standard eye care range — examinations, glasses prescriptions, contact lens fittings, and likely common conditions like dry eye, glaucoma screening, and cataracts.
The website has some English elements, which is a step above zero, but don’t expect a bilingual front desk as a given. If your Japanese is minimal, bring a translation app and have your symptoms written out in Japanese beforehand. The area itself is pretty far from central Tokyo, so this is realistically a clinic for people living in or near Kiyose, Higashi-Kurume, or that northwestern corridor — not worth a long commute unless it’s your neighborhood spot.
Functional, organized, and worth trying if you’re local. Just go in with realistic expectations on the English front.
Patient Feedback
Patient feedback points to a well-organized clinic with reasonable wait times for a suburban eye practice. Doctors are reported as thorough, particularly for routine exams and contact lens consultations. The vibe is calm and clinical — not flashy, but competent. Staff are generally polite. It’s a neighborhood clinic that takes its work seriously without a lot of fuss. Not the kind of place where you’ll feel rushed out the door.
